Historical Significance of April 30
April 30 has been a pivotal date in numerous historical events that have shaped the course of human civilization. One of the most notable occurrences is the fall of Saigon on April 30, 1975, marking the end of the Vietnam War. This event not only altered the geopolitical landscape of Southeast Asia but also had profound implications for global politics during the Cold War era.
In addition to political milestones, April 30 has also been significant in the realms of science and exploration. For example, on April 30, 1789, George Washington was inaugurated as the first President of the United States, setting the foundation for the country’s democratic system. Walpurgis Night: Origins and Practices
Walpurgis Night, also known as Walpurgisnacht, has its origins in pre-Christian Europe. It is believed to be a time when the boundary between the physical and spiritual worlds is at its thinnest, allowing for communication with supernatural entities. Traditional practices include lighting bonfires, singing folk songs, and performing rituals to protect against malevolent forces.

Notable Events on April 30
April 30 has witnessed numerous notable events throughout history, each contributing to its significance. Some key milestones include:
- The fall of Saigon in 1975, marking the end of the Vietnam War.
- The inauguration of George Washington as the first U.S. President in 1789.
- The launch of the Hubble Space Telescope in 1990, revolutionizing our understanding of the universe.
